A CONCISE HISTORY OF THE MORMON BATTALION IN THE MEXICAN WAR
Sgt. Daniel Tyler, Published 1881, republished, 2nd edition 1969 by the Rio Grande Press, Inc ., Glorieta, N.M .
This history, written by a member of the Battalion from his own diary plus extensive research, is probably the top Battalion history. It starts with an extensive coverage of the events leading to the formation of the Battalion and concludes with pertinent events and letters into the 1850 's .
THE CONQUEST OF NEW MEXICO AND CALIFORNIA IN 1846-1848
Philip St. George Cooke, published 1878, republished 1964 by the Rio Grande Press, Inc., Glorieta, NM
This book is a personal narrative and historical account of the Mormon Battalion from the viewpoint of the commanding officer and one of his rank-and - file soldiers.
THE MARCH OF THE MORMON BATTALION FROM COUNCIL BLUFFS TO CALIFORNIA
Frank Alfred Golder, published 1928 by the Century Company, New York, New York.
This history is taken from the journal of Henry Standage, a member of the Battalion. It is a vivid description of the long and arduous expedition.
THE MORMON BATTALION, ITS HISTORY AND ACHIEVEMENTS
B. H. Roberts, published 1919 by the Deseret News, Salt Lake City, Utah.
This history covers the Mormon Battalion' s trek and its accomplishments.
MORMON BATTALION TRAIL GUIDE
Charles S. Peterson, John F. Yurtinus and others, published 1972 by the Utah State Historical Society, Salt Lake City, Utah 8410 1.
A trail guide of the Mormon Battalion Trail from Fort Leavenworth to San Diego. This book includes detailed maps.
